imToken与KeepKey钱包的交易历史管理:提升您的数字资产管理能力 💰📈
🛠️ imToken与MetaMask的智能合约管理:重塑区块链操作的未来
更新于 2025-04-26

区块链技术的飞速发展使得智能合约成为数字经济的核心组成部分。在这篇文章中,我们将深入探讨imToken与MetaMask这两款广受欢迎的数字钱包如何管理智能合约,以及在实际应用中提升用户操作效率的具体技巧。

什么是智能合约?

智能合约是一种自动执行、控制和文档化法律行为的计算机程序。它们在区块链上运行,并允许用户通过编程逻辑来控制资产的转移和管理。在以太坊上,智能合约可以创建去中心化应用程序(DApps),这使得各种自动化操作变得可能,诸如金融交易、身份验证和数据共享等。

imToken与MetaMask简介

imToken

imToken是一款移动端数字钱包,支持多种公链资产的管理。它提供的用户体验友好,允许用户在其上轻松进行资产管理、DApp访问和智能合约执行。imToken还支持多种币种,使其在不同区块链平台之间能够无缝切换。

🛠️ imToken与MetaMask的智能合约管理:重塑区块链操作的未来

MetaMask

MetaMask是一款流行的浏览器插件,允许用户通过其浏览器访问以太坊及其相关网络。它不仅支持管理以太坊和ERC20代币,还为DApp提供便捷的集成,增强用户在网页上的交互体验。MetaMask的开放性使其成为开发者和用户之间的重要桥梁。

两者在智能合约管理的比较

imToken与MetaMask各有优缺点,但在智能合约管理上表现出的细节差异值得关注。

  • 用户界面友好性
  • imToken:移动端设计方便用户随时随地处理智能合约,它的界面设计注重简易性,适合初学者使用。

    MetaMask:网页版的界面因为扩展功能而较为复杂,但对于熟悉浏览器操作的用户来说,一样提供了丰富的功能。

  • DApp支持
  • imToken:集成了多种去中心化应用,用户只需通过钱包即可方便地访问各类服务。

    MetaMask:作为浏览器扩展,它支持几乎所有的在以太坊上构建的DApp,用户通过简单的浏览器登录即可使用。

  • 资产管理
  • imToken:支持多链资产管理,可以让用户在不同区块链上进行操作。

    MetaMask:以太坊资产及其相关代币的管理能力是其强项,且用户可以通过插件式记录获得更多功能拓展。

    提高智能合约管理效率的五个技巧

    在智能合约管理中,有一些生产力提升技巧可以帮助用户优化操作,下面将分享五个具体的技巧,并提供实用案例。

    技巧一:充分利用快捷方式和模板

    通过创建智能合约的模板,用户可以大幅减少手动操作的时间。imToken和MetaMask都允许用户保存合约的参数和常用设置,这样在再次使用时就可以快速选择。

    应用示例:假设你需要频繁使用ERC20代币转账功能,可以创建一个模板,其中预设转账金额和接收地址,只需简单点几下就能完成交易。

    技巧二:利用DApp生态系统

    imToken和MetaMask都有支持DApp的功能。通过直接与DApp交互,用户可以更快速地执行智能合约,而无需单独打开各类区块链平台。

    应用示例:通过imToken,你可以直接访问Uniswap等去中心化交易所,进行代币互换,而不必单独在各种平台中反复操作,提高效率。

    技巧三:使用MultiSignature Wallet(多重签名钱包)

    使用多重签名钱包可以提升智能合约的安全性,特别是在团队合作的情况下。它要求多个授权才能完成交易,从而降低了私钥丢失或被盗的风险。

    应用示例:应用Gnosis Safe作为多重签名钱包,团队成员可以共同授权某笔大额资产的转账,确保每一步都有众人的参与和确认。

    技巧四:定期审计智能合约

    对于频繁使用的智能合约,应定期进行审计。用户可以借助第三方专业机构,确保合约代码没有漏洞,保障资金安全。

    应用示例:在对某个项目的智能合约进行审计后,发现其中有潜在安全漏洞,及时修复后能够避免将来造成严重损失。

    技巧五:利用区块链浏览器进行追踪

    通过区块链浏览器(如Etherscan),可以对已部署的智能合约进行全面追踪,以检测交易状态和合约执行情况。这一过程对于调试和监控合约性能至关重要。

    应用示例:如果你的智能合约由于网络问题未能正常执行,可以通过浏览器追踪到具体的区块信息,从而得到问题的根源并进行相应处理。

    常见问题解答

  • imToken和MetaMask的主要区别是什么?
  • imToken更侧重于移动端用户体验,支持多链资产,适合随时随地进行操作;而MetaMask则是桌面用户的首选,广泛支持各种DApp,适合于浏览器内大规模操作和探索。

  • 如何安全地管理我的私钥?
  • 无论是使用imToken还是MetaMask,私钥都必须妥善保管。强烈建议使用硬件钱包(如Ledger)或多重签名钱包来存储私钥,并定期更新安全措施以防止潜在的攻击。

  • 我可以通过imToken实现哪些智能合约操作?
  • 在imToken中,用户可以执行转账、合约部署和DApp交互等操作,无需深厚的编程背景。其界面友好,适合所有用户群体。

  • MetaMask如何连接到其他区块链?
  • MetaMask允许用户通过网络设置将其连接到其他区块链,如BSC、Polygon等。通过添加定制网络用户可以在不同链之间灵活地管理资产。

  • 智能合约的审计有多重要?
  • 智能合约的审计至关重要,能够及早发现潜在漏洞,避免资金损失。无论是个人还是团队,定期审计都应纳入资产管理的常规程序中。

  • DApp执行智能合约的安全性如何保证?
  • 在访问DApp前,用户应仔细检查其声誉并了解其安全审计记录。同时,使用多重签名钱包能进一步保障交易安全,避免因单一签名的风险而引发的资金损失。

    随着区块链技术的发展以及智能合约应用的逐步深入,了解这些管理技巧将帮助用户在数字资产的世界中更加从容与高效。因此,无论你选择imToken还是MetaMask,掌握其智能合约管理的核心能力都是成功的关键。